Missing eSikhaleni man found safe and well
Nkosiphendule Thembinkosi Thabethe returned home some days after he was reported as missing
A FEW days after eSikhaleni SAPS launched a missing persons investigation into the disappearance of a local man, he was found safe and well at his home.
Nkosiphendule Thembinkosi Thabethe (20) of Bhekizizwe Reserve was reported to have gone missing on 3 November when he went to the mall to withdraw his grandmother’s pension grant.

He did not return home on the day and his family reported him missing.
However, he returned home, safe and well, last week without any explanation of what had happened.
How to report a missing person
When a person goes missing, it is essential to take steps to begin an investigation immediately.
The public can assist the police when reporting a missing person by following these important steps:
• Remember that there is no waiting to period to report a person as missing.
• Report a missing person at your nearest police station immediately.
• Produce a recent photograph of the missing person if possible.
• Give a complete description of the missing person’s last whereabouts, clothes they were wearing, as well as any information that can assist the investigating officer.
• Complete and sign a SAPS 55(A) form. This form safeguards the SAPS from hoax reports and indemnifies the SAPS when distributing the photograph and information of the missing person.
• Obtain the investigating officer’s contact details and send through any additional information that might become available.
• If a missing person is found or returns voluntarily, inform the investigating officer immediately. A SAPS 92 form must be completed to inform the Bureau of Missing Persons that the missing person’s report can be removed from the system.
